Traditional Black and White Wedding Favor Cake

Cutting of a wedding cake was traditionally the first act that a bride and groom would do together.  It was symbolic of the committment that they had made to care and provide for one another.  Each guest was given a piece of the cake to take home and place under their pillow.  Doing this would bring about sweet dreams of their future spouse.

Wedding Colors by Pantone and Dessy

December 15th, 2009

 

 

Pantone Wedding Colors

Pantone, Inc., the world-renowned authority on colour has partnered with wedding dress manufacturer Dessy to provide brides with the ultimate wedding color selection tool.  The Pantone Wedding Inspiration Fan contains 194 of the hottest shades for the 2010 wedding season.  It allows you to choose your colors so that you can precisely coordinate with your vendors.

 Now when you tell your florist and caterer that your colors are “Posie” and “Sunrise” they will be able to see exactly what you mean.

Monograms at your Wedding

December 7th, 2009

 

 

Mongograms

Monograms are a chic and elegant symbol of a couple’s new life together.  Monograms can come in a variety of different styles such as one large letter for your last name or three letters with your first initials sandwiching a large last name initial.  Another way to go  is two letters such as “K&D”, which is a great way to go if you are not taking your partner’s last name.

Monograms can be on anything from an invitation to a manicure set for your bridesmaids, have fun being creative with your monogram.  Take a look at New and Blue for lots of great monogram ideas!

Cherry Blossom Wedding Theme

November 30th, 2009

 

 

Wedding themes are a great way to add a personal flare to your wedding.  If you are looking for a theme for your summer wedding, you are not limited to starfish and sea shells!  Cherry blossoms make a great theme for a summer or late spring wedding.

When choosing a theme it is fun to carry the theme forward from the Save the Date, all the way through to the thank you notes.  Search the on New and Blue.com in the Search box for all kinds of ideas.  i.e. Search: Cherry Tree, Cherry Blossom, Butterfly, etc.

Asia has an old and mystical culture, which is why the upcoming wedding trend for today’s couple is towards the fusion of Asian culture with Western wedding.  Cherry blossoms often play an important part of Asian fusion weddings.

Asian fusion ideas include: paper parasols, shoji style paper lanterns, lucky bamboo plants in small, brightly-colored vases or bamboo stems in clear square glass vases.

Your guests might also enjoy the festive, cozy feel of hanging lanterns and silk fans!!

The cake can carry your cherry blossom theme to even greater heights by including cherry blossoms, lotus blossoms, orchids and dragonflies.
